5.5-magnitude earthquake hits Qinghai

A 5.5-magnitude earthquake struck Maduo county in the Golog Tibetan autonomous prefecture in Northwest China's Qinghai province, at 3:44 pm on Wednesday, with a depth of 14 km, according to the China Earthquake Networks Center.
The epicenter was initially determined to be at 34.79 degrees north latitude and 97.51 degrees east longitude.
